SmartPM Showcasing Technology-Driven Innovation at ASCE 2021

SmartPM’s Michael Pink will be a panelist during the Innovation in Civil Engineering at ASCE 2021.

ATLANTA – Sept. 22, 2021 – SmartPM Technologies Inc.’s Founder and CEO Michael Pink will be a panelist during the Innovation in Civil Engineering discussion at the American Society of Civil Engineers (ASCE) 2021 Convention. The panel presentation will be held on Oct. 6 from 4:15 to 5:45 p.m.

Panelists include innovation industry and academic leaders, along with civil engineer entrepreneurs. This esteemed group of experts will discuss how strategy drives the capacity to innovate, and share some of the challenges, strategies and best practices that have contributed to their success as innovators, entrepreneurs and intrapreneurs.

“I look forward to discussing the challenges I have seen in the commercial construction industry — including costly delays, overruns and disputes — and the solutions,” said Pink, whose SmartPM product addresses these problems. “Technology is helping catapult the industry forward. The solutions of the future start with innovation.”

Panelists will also discuss why, despite substantial investments of time and money, many innovation initiatives have been short-lived, or haven’t produced dramatic shifts in competitive position or sustained desired performance.

“SmartPM Technologies is an innovative disruptor in the construction industry,” Pink continued. “Critical path method scheduling has been a standard process in construction that hasn’t changed in 40 years. SmartPM is a tool that changes the game and provides instantaneous understanding about what’s happening with the performance of a construction project.” As a real-time automated analytics platform, SmartPM translates construction schedule data into objective, reliable and concise visuals all stakeholders can understand and utilize proactively to address critical project risk issues.

The panel’s moderator will be Paul F. Boulos, Ph.D, an award-winning engineering and technology executive. Pink will join panelists Bradford O. Russell, Director of Architecture and Engineering at BR Architects & EngineersBenjamin Schmidt, Ph.D., Co-founder and CEO of RoadBotics; and Eric S. Sullivan, NASSCO PACP Trainer and Director of Business Development at SewerAI. Participants will learn the value of developing a strategy for innovation, best practices to build teams that can deliver it, and the know-how to implement innovation strategies and business models.

SmartPM Technologies serves businesses across the construction industry, including general contractors, owners and owners’ representatives, developers and builders, government entities, and some of the world’s largest and most prominent insurance and consulting firms. To date, over 25% of the ENR Top 55 contractors rely on SmartPM to improve their construction schedule management process.

The ASCE represents more than 150,000 members of the civil engineering profession in 177 countries.

About SmartPM Technologies

 

SmartPM™ Technologies Inc., a leading project analytics company for the construction industry, was founded in 2016 and is headquartered in Atlanta.  The company introduced its SmartPM product in mid-2019 and is the only cloud-based, schedule analytics software solution designed specifically for the construction industry. Founded by industry analytics experts, the company introduced the first full-service project analytics system that extracts information from native schedule files and converts it into meaningful insights, which helps minimize risk of cost exposure related to delays and overruns. SmartPM was designed by construction professionals with one mission in mind: to provide stakeholders with the tools necessary to effectively control costs and schedules, and to keep projects off the path toward disputes.
